Output 75a30cc5bfb671ceb70ef2f91ef79d6e2f88da3ce7f83ac01e872c821491d388:0

value
33217394
script pubkey
OP_0 OP_PUSHBYTES_20 18dee3d8cb7952a379f0dcc568dc538f549a8792
address
bc1qrr0w8kxt09f2x70smnzk3hzn3a2f4pujlqpdgz
transaction
75a30cc5bfb671ceb70ef2f91ef79d6e2f88da3ce7f83ac01e872c821491d388
confirmations
174046
spent
true